Main features and details

One of the primary features of modern casino platforms is their user-friendly interface, which is designed to facilitate easy navigation and enhance user engagement. This includes intuitive layouts, responsive design, and personalized content that caters to individual preferences. Additionally, the incorporation of live dealer games has revolutionized the online gambling experience by allowing players to interact with real dealers in real-time, bridging the gap between online and physical casinos.

Security is another critical component, with platforms employing sophisticated encryption methods to protect user data and financial transactions. Moreover, the implementation of responsible gambling features, such as self-exclusion tools and spending limits, reflects a growing awareness of the social responsibilities that come with operating in the gambling sector. These features not only comply with regulatory standards but also foster trust among users.

Advantages and disadvantages

The continuous improvement of casino platforms presents several advantages. Enhanced user experience leads to higher customer satisfaction and retention rates, which are crucial for long-term profitability. The integration of advanced technologies also allows for more efficient operations and better data analytics, enabling operators to make informed decisions based on user behavior.

However, there are disadvantages to consider. The rapid pace of technological change can lead to significant costs for operators, particularly smaller ones that may struggle to keep up with the latest developments. Additionally, the reliance on technology raises concerns about cybersecurity threats, which can jeopardize user trust and lead to potential legal ramifications.
